That jitter... did they actually replicate cloth physics over the network? If so, that's impressively insane, even by CIG standards.
I don’t believe they can run the entire cloth sim on their server no- it’s interacting with server side stuff 3d data though yes; but there’s at least a mesh of 64x64=4096 3d points on that cloth, they struggle with 50 players and those npcs so yeah… an extra 4096 3d points to pass around… nah.
The cloth is struggling to interact with the server side data though, and cloth mechanics are renown for temporal dependancy - you need fast sampling to get smooth and non glitching movement. Although, I’m sure cig will get themselves a new cloth pipeline refactoring at some point that could use gpu ml crunching … one day!

At its core, it's clear that making PvE and PvP players coexist in Star Citizen will be a tough nut to crack.

Its not as though developers haven't been struggling with this issue for decades and the simplest variant (which CIG of course will never do) is just to offer a way for PvPers and PvEers to play separately (modes, split servers, PvP slider... erm...)
